Corvus Labs is co-founded by Munawar Ahmed, a systems designer with experience in complex systems, and Matthew Schnepf, a professional architect with a background in engineering. Together, they are uniquely qualified to build AEC software from the ground up.

Munawar Ahmed

Munawar Ahmed is a systems designer who leads systems architecture, product strategy, and operations. She founded a systems design firm in 2006, running it for twelve years before serving as Managing Director at Accenture and then as Global Head of Design and Partner at Oliver Wyman. Munawar graduated from Stanford University with a B.A. in Cognitive Science and Human Behavior, from USC with an M.S.Ed in Curriculum and Instructional Design, and from Columbia University in Systems Analysis and Software Engineering.

Matthew Schnepf

Matthew Schnepf is an architect who leads product vision, design, and market adoption. He has 26 years of experience at small and mid-sized firms whose work spans residential, commercial, and institutional projects. Matthew founded his architecture studio in 2007. Alongside his architecture practice, he has spent two decades in systems design through partnership with Munawar. His early foundation in engineering brings technical rigor and a systems mindset to both disciplines.
